Bereik en inhoud
Photographs including but not limited to mountain views; airplane; Whistler Post Office; council; kayaking; town planning; bikini party; construction
02-210-39. Pg. 1. Caption: Attentive, and not so attentive, audience members consider proposals offered by Ann Jepson at the September 19 public hearing on the Official Community Plan.
02-210-56. Pg. 3. Caption: Mayor Pat Carleton accepts title to the B.C. Tel A-frame across from the Gulf station from Kenneth Crowter.
02-210-54. Pg. 4. Caption: Postmistress Beth Pipe serves customers from the new post office located in the Village Centre.
02-210-29. Pg. 8. Caption: Usually the mail rolls, but this time the post office does -- into its new home in the Town Centre.
02-210-59. Pg. 10. Caption: Municipal crew searches for sewer manhole under fresh pavement on Rainbow Drive.
02-210-23. Pg. 11. Caption: [left] Dash 7 aircraft uses only 1500 ft. of runway in take off from Pemberton Airport.
02-210-20. Pg. 11. Caption: [right] Mayor Pat Carleton of Whistler and Mayor Shirley Henry of Pemberton check out the de Havilland Dash 7 aircraft at Pemberton Airport.
02-210-74. Pg. 12 . Caption: All dolled up! It was girls' night out (for some) at the Jock Contest held at Mountain House Monday, September 27 The Beauty Scott Paxton (centre) from Stoney's proved better than the Beasts, and walked away with $100 for first place.
02-210-52. Pg. 18. Caption: Obviously someone didn't. Downed sign at intersection of Alta Lake Road and Highway 99 tells the whole story.
02-210-37. Pg. 20. Caption: With shovel in hand, a worker performs the Dance of the Wet Cement while installing the floor for Peter Skoros' new 24-hour restaurant below Tapley's in the Town Centre.
